YouTube Fires Back At Disney Over Justin Connolly Breach Of Contract Suit – Update
YouTube fires back at Disney lawsuit, says Mouse wanted to use the executive as a 'pawn.'
The Alphabet-owned streaming video platform went further, saying “Disney made clear that it intends to use Mr. Connolly as a pawn to advance the renegotiation of its license renewal with YouTube.” Which means, after 20 years at the Walt Disney Company in various capacities, and a 2024 inked employment contract, presumed lifer Connolly is now finding his sudden segue to the Google-owned social media and online video sharing platform a bit bumpier than expected. In this C-suite game of executive chairs, Connolly exited his Disney post after two decades last Friday, just as the company, as it makes clear in its BOC suit, was nearing a consequential series of negotiations.
